When every Super League club last won major silverware

Super League

Hull KR brought an end to a 40-year trophy drought in 2025 and they did so in style.

The Robins not only got their hands on the Challenge Cup, but they went on to claim all three major trophies available to win in the Northern Hemisphere, bagging the League Leaders’ Shield and the Super League title.

The latter opened the door for KR to add to that trophy haul in February when they take on Brisbane Broncos in the World Club Challenge.

With KR’s trophy drought in mind, we thought we’d take a look back at when every Super League team last won a major piece of silverware.

It should be noted here that we have not included the 1895 Cup, the Championship Grand Final or any other competition played out beneath the top flight of English rugby league.

When every Super League side last won major silverware

Hull KR – 2025

The Robins’ last piece of major silverware came just two months ago when they won the Super League Grand Final at Old Trafford with a 24-6 win over Wigan Warriors. It capped a history making season for the Robins and sealed the treble.

Wigan Warriors – 2024

Hull KR’s 2025 Grand Final win could be seen as revenge for their loss to Wigan in 2024. The Cherry and Whites won 9-2 on that occasion and that win completed a quadruple, a feat that had never before been achieved over the course of a calendar year in the Super League era.

Leigh Leopards – 2023

The Leopards ended a 41-year wait for major silverware by beating Hull KR in the 2023 Challenge Cup final and they did it in dramatic fashion with a Lachlan Lam drop goal in golden point sealing a 17-16 win at Wembley.

St Helens – 2023

This coming February will mark three years since St Helens last won a trophy, but what a moment it was for the club, seeing off Penrith Panthers 13-12 in the World Club Challenge Down Under.

Catalans Dragons – 2021

The Dragons won the Challenge Cup in 2018 but their last piece of the major silverware was the League Leaders’ Shield in 2021. The Dragons won 19 of their 23 regular season games but they couldn’t follow it up with a Grand Final win as they lost to St Helens at Old Trafford.

Leeds Rhinos – 2020

Next year marks six years since Leeds last won a trophy and Brad Arthur will be determined to bring that drought to a halt. Their last piece of silverware was the 2020 Challenge Cup which was played out during Covid in an empty Wembley Stadium.

The 2017 Grand Final was the last time Leeds won anything in front of a crowd.

Warrington Wolves – 2019

Warrington came within a whisker of ending their wait for a trophy this year as they took a lead into the final three minutes of the Challenge Cup final against Hull KR. A Tom Davies try in the 78th minute ensured they lost that game, though, meaning their last piece of silverware came in 2019 when they beat St Helens in the Challenge Cup final.

Castleford Tigers – 2017

Castleford haven’t made a habit of winning trophies in the Super League era, but they were the best team for so much of the 2017 season. Daryl Powell’s side won 25 of their 30 games, including the Super 8s to hit 50 points for the season to win the League Leaders’ Shield. Like Catalans above, though, they lost the Grand Final, with Leeds Rhinos being victorious on that occasion.

Hull FC – 2017

Hull FC didn’t just win the Challenge Cup in 2017, they retained it, having brought an end to their Wembley hoodoo a year previous. They beat Wigan Warriors in 2017 with the boot of Lance Todd Trophy winner Marc Sneyd proving to be the difference.

Huddersfield Giants – 2013

Next year will mark 13 years since Huddersfield last won a trophy, with the West Yorkshire side claiming the League Leaders’ Shield back in 2013. The Giants were the best side over the course of the regular season and finished top with 42 points, but they lost to Warrington Wolves in the play-off semi-finals.

Bradford Bulls – 2006

Bradford won the League One play-offs in 2018 an the 2016 Championship Shield, but their last piece of major silverware came back in 2006 when they beat Wests Tigers in the World Club Challenge in Huddersfield.

Wakefield Trinity – 1992

Wakefield fans will have recent memories of seeing their side lift silverware with the club winning the Championship Grand Final and the 1895 Cup in 2024. However, their last piece of silverware available to a top flight club came in 1992 when they won the Yorkshire Cup. If that isn’t ‘major’ enough for you, Wakefield’s last league title win came in 1968.

Toulouse Olympique – N/A

Toulouse have never won a major piece of silverware in the British game. However, they do have a full trophy cabinet, having won two Championship Grand Finals and  six French titles, with their last coming in 2015.

York Knights – N/A

Like Toulouse, York have never won a major trophy. They are the 1895 Cup holders, though, and prior to the original York club folding in 2002, the last trophy they won was the 1936-37 Yorkshire Cup.
